body{font-size:18px;color:#333;font-family:"游ゴシック Medium",YuGothic,YuGothicM,"Hiragino Kaku Gothic ProN","Hiragino Kaku Gothic Pro",メイリオ,Meiryo,sans-serif}.m-plus-1p-regular{font-family:"M PLUS 1p",sans-serif}a:link,a:visited{transition:.5s}a:hover{opacity:.5;color:#1d9bf0;transition:.5s}header a:visited,header a:link,footer a:visited,footer a:link{color:#fff}footer .copy a:visited,footer .copy a:link{color:#333}header h1 a{font-size:1.5rem}h2{font-size:3rem;text-align:center}#aside article h1{font-size:1.3em;font-weight:400}div.sub div{font-size:.9em;font-weight:700}p.meigen{font-size:1.5em;color:#fff;margin:0 0 30px}p.meigenName{font-size:1.5em;color:#fff;font-weight:700;text-align:right}footer .copy a{font-size:.8em}@media screen and (max-width:768px){body{color:#333;font-family:"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ro","メイリオ",Meiryo,Osaka,"ＭＳ Ｐゴシック","MS PGothic",sans-serif}h2{font-size:2rem}h3{font-size:1.5rem;text-align:center}}